03 / Spending Trend
U.s. Citizenship and Immigration Services contract spending by year
Annual net obligations for FY 2019–FY 2025 show whether the agency’s recorded contract market is growing or contracting. Actions and vendors indicate whether that change reflects broader purchasing activity or a smaller number of large transactions.
| Fiscal year | Obligations | Actions | Vendors |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| FY 2025 | $1.40B | 1,460 | 375 | −6.1% |
| FY 2024 | $1.49B | 1,682 | 387 | +8.4% |
| FY 2023 | $1.37B | 1,472 | 363 | +8.2% |
| FY 2022 | $1.27B | 1,554 | 347 | +14.3% |
| FY 2021 | $1.11B | 1,673 | 346 | +44.1% |
| FY 2020 | $771.63M | 2,067 | 463 | −33.5% |
| FY 2019 | $1.16B | 3,034 | 524 | — |

05 / Top NAICS Industries
Which industries receive the most U.s. Citizenship and Immigration Services contract spending?
NAICS industries ranked by recorded obligations show where this agency’s contract demand is concentrated and how many actions and vendors participate in each market.
| NAICS | Description | Obligations | Actions | Vendors | Agency share |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 541512 | COMPUTER SYSTEMS DESIGN SERVICES | $2.54B | 1,557 | 103 | 29.7% |
| 541519 | OTHER COMPUTER RELATED SERVICES | $1.46B | 2,530 | 112 | 17.0% |
| 561110 | OFFICE ADMINISTRATIVE SERVICES | $1.10B | 517 | 27 | 12.8% |
| 541511 | CUSTOM COMPUTER PROGRAMMING SERVICES | $1.09B | 411 | 33 | 12.7% |
| 541513 | COMPUTER FACILITIES MANAGEMENT SERVICES | $508.49M | 241 | 14 | 5.9% |
| 518210 | DATA PROCESSING, HOSTING, AND RELATED SERVICES | $288.53M | 241 | 25 | 3.4% |
| 561210 | FACILITIES SUPPORT SERVICES | $263.55M | 39 | 3 | 3.1% |
| 541330 | ENGINEERING SERVICES | $166.01M | 151 | 19 | 1.9% |
| 517110 | WIRED TELECOMMUNICATIONS CARRIERS | $119.66M | 94 | 6 | 1.4% |
| 519190 | ALL OTHER INFORMATION SERVICES | $110.27M | 129 | 16 | 1.3% |

07 / Top Vendors
Which contractors receive the most U.s. Citizenship and Immigration Services obligations?
Vendors are ranked by recorded obligations to show the agency’s leading incumbents, their share of spending, purchasing activity, and primary NAICS and PSC markets.
| Vendor | Obligations | Awards / actions | Share | Primary NAICS / PSC |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Y COALITION, INC. | $341.51M | 126 | 4.0% | NAICS 561110 · PSC R699 |
| BRILLIENT CORPORATION | $329.67M | 60 | 3.8% | NAICS 561210 · PSC R699 |
| SCIOLEX CORPORATION | $286.99M | 74 | 3.3% | NAICS 561110 · PSC R699 |
| GENERAL DYNAMICS IN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Y, INC. | $251.74M | 126 | 2.9% | NAICS 541511 · PSC R426 |
| GOVPLACE | $251.03M | 154 | 2.9% | NAICS 541519 · PSC DA01 |
| PAE PROFESSIONAL SERVICES LLC | $225.98M | 106 | 2.6% | NAICS 541513 · PSC R499 |
| SALIENT CRGT, INC. | $210.83M | 50 | 2.5% | NAICS 541512 · PSC D301 |
| ALETHIX, LLC | $204.36M | 101 | 2.4% | NAICS 541511 · PSC D304 |
| FCI FEDERAL, INC. | $199.85M | 62 | 2.3% | NAICS 561110 · PSC R699 |
| AMENTUM SERVICES, INC. | $194.03M | 24 | 2.3% | NAICS 541513 · PSC R499 |
